Description

The source provides an extensive examination of the tragic 2012 murder of Ayesha Turner, a 28-year-old single mother living in the Cascade Heights neighborhood of Atlanta. It details her sudden disappearance in October and the subsequent gruesome discovery of her dismembered body a few weeks later in a vacant house nearby, identified only by a distinctive tattoo. The episode focuses heavily on the chilling details of the crime, the investigation that led to the arrest of her neighbor, Gordon Lee Davis, and the emotional devastation inflicted upon her family and the community. Furthermore, the source discusses the ensuing trial, Davis's confession of blunt force trauma stemming from a moment of rage, and the ongoing legacy of the case through true-crime media and community advocacy for missing persons reform.
